        EASI (Equal Access to Software and Information) presents a 2-part
Webinar series providing information on the cutting edge of digital e-texts
for persons with disabilities which will soon be the standard for students
from K-12 through university.
 



DIGITAL BOOKS & PLAYERS, A Two-part Webinar UPDATE

Presenter: Robert Lee Beach, Assistive Technology Specialist
Kansas City Kansas Community College
Two part free series. Thursday November 15 and 29 - 2PM EASTERN

 

The advent of digital books has made accessing reading materials for
individuals with disabilities a more pleasant experience.  Sound quality is
better

and navigation is far superior to the old analog tape books.  However, with
so many options for players and sources of books, what does one need to be
aware of when shopping for reading materials and equipment.

 

In December of 2005, Robert presented a 2-part workshop titled “Why Pick a
DAISY” which looked at some of the resources and players for DAISY books.
Some

changes have happened with both the players and sources.  In this
presentation, Robert will again discuss some of the sources of books and
update you on

what is happening with these. Then he will review software and hardware
players for digital books and update you on the offerings available today.
Included will be a demonstration of the new Victor Stream and a discussion
of the new NLS books that are expected to come out in 2008. 

 

PART ONE will give a brief description of digital books, where they can be
found, and what some of the differences are between books from these
sources.  Then there will be demonstrations of 3 out of the 4 software
players: Book Wizard Reader, Easy-Reader, and Victor ReaderSoft. 

 

Part 2 will finish the software player demonstrations with the gh Player.
Then there will be demonstrations of 4 hardware players: Victor Classic,
Victor Wave, Book Port, and the new Victor Stream.  As time permits, other
players can be discussed.
